Subject Compliment:

it comes after a linking verb - what is a linking verb...

He is a monster.  Subject: He  linking verb: is  subject complement: a monster

It comes after the direct object

It can give a name to the subject or describe it
it is a noun or an adjective:  Example - My dog is beautiful.  my dog = beautiful

A lizard is a reptile.  lizard = reptile

Object Complement comes after the direct object.

It really just completes the meaning of the direct object.  It is a noun or an adjective.

We will name him Alex.  him=Alex

An Oxymoron is when two words are used together in a sentence but they seem to be in contrast with each other. An oxymoron is a figure of speech that willingly uses two differing ideas. This contradiction creates a paradoxical image in the reader or listener's mind that creates a new concept or meaning for the whole.

The correct matching of the given government agencies is as follows:

1.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B)

This agency writes and enforces rules for financial institutions, examines both bank and non-bank financial institutions, monitors and reports on markets, as well as collects and tracks consumer complaints.

2.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C)

This agency preserves and promotes public confidence in the U.S. financial system by insuring deposits in banks and thrift institutions for at least $250,000

3. Federal Reserve Bank (The Fed)

This is the United States central bank. It helps maintain high U.S. employment and stable prices for consumers.

4. The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C)

This is an organization of national bank examiners, charged with maintaining the data and soundness of the banks they supervise.
